SAILED.

Dec 13, steam- r Wainui, W2, Kord strum, for West Coa.-t. r&sserigers: Mesdames.Tregurtha, White. The Charles Edward will arrive from Westport tbies afternoon. She sails at 4 p.m. to-niorrow for Pelorus Sound. lhe Kennedy is leaving Wellington to-day for Westport direct. Tho Waverlv is expected to leave Foxton to-day for (ireym-.'Ulh direct. The Mepourika arrived at the out r an- ' ihor&go this morning from tbe \\ eet Coast. She will come into harbour about 5.45 p.m., and sail at 7 p.m. for Wellington direct. The Fengi'in loaves Wellington t!'Hafternoon, will arrive Lore to-morrow morning, and fail at :• a.tn. on Monday for l'icton and Wellington. The Rotoiti leaves Wellington at s o'clock to-morroiv night, will arrive here on^Mooday morning, and sail at 8 p.m. for Taranaki and M mukau. The Wainui arrived from Picton and Wellington at 4.W this morning, and sailed at G.lo for the West coast. The Lily fails f>r Motueka at o p.m. to-morrow. The Wairoa saild lor Golden liay at 10 p.m. to-morrow. The T.ady Barkly -ails for Golden Bay on Mr Jay night. Tho barquentine Pelolas arrived at tho outer anchorage this afternoon from the Clarence River (N.S.W.) She brings a load of hardwood.
